Overview
Enterprise Knowledge gives AI agents access to your organization's source material during conversations — FAQs, warranty policies, support scripts, product catalogs. It closes the gap between general model knowledge and how your business actually operates.
Your content (web/PDF/text) → Knowledge Base → Indexed chunks
Agent query → Search → Ranked chunks → Inject into LLM prompt
Enterprise Knowledge is shared across your organization — it captures institutional content. It is distinct from Conversation Memory (twilio-conversation-memory), which is per-customer context. The two are designed to be combined: enterprise content for accuracy, customer memory for personalization.
Base URL: https://knowledge.twilio.com
Authentication: HTTP Basic — Authorization: Basic {base64(accountSid:authToken)}

Quickstart
Step 1 — Create a Knowledge Base
Python
import os, requests, time
account_sid = os.environ["TWILIO_ACCOUNT_SID"]
auth_token = os.environ["TWILIO_AUTH_TOKEN"]
base_url = "https://knowledge.twilio.com"
auth = (account_sid, auth_token)
res = requests.post(
f"{base_url}/v2/ControlPlane/KnowledgeBases",
auth=auth,
json={"displayName": "product-docs", "description": "Support agent knowledge"}
)
status_url = res.json()["statusUrl"]
while True:
op = requests.get(status_url, auth=auth).json()
if op["status"] == "COMPLETED":
kb_id = op["result"]["id"]
break
if op["status"] == "FAILED":
raise Exception(op["error"]["detail"])
time.sleep(2)
print(kb_id) # know_knowledgebase_xxx
Node.js
const accountSid = process.env.TWILIO_ACCOUNT_SID;
const authToken = process.env.TWILIO_AUTH_TOKEN;
const baseUrl = "https://knowledge.twilio.com";
const authHeader = "Basic " + btoa(`${accountSid}:${authToken}`);
const headers = { "Authorization": authHeader, "Content-Type": "application/json" };
const res = await fetch(`${baseUrl}/v2/ControlPlane/KnowledgeBases`, {
method: "POST",
headers,
body: JSON.stringify({ displayName: "product-docs", description: "Support agent knowledge" }),
});
const { statusUrl } = await res.json();
let kbId;
while (true) {
const op = await fetch(statusUrl, { headers: { "Authorization": authHeader } }).then(r => r.json());
if (op.status === "COMPLETED") { kbId = op.result.id; break; }
if (op.status === "FAILED") throw new Error(op.error.detail);
await new Promise(r => setTimeout(r, 2000));
}
Step 2 — Add a Knowledge Source
Three source types: Web (crawl a URL), File (upload PDF/CSV/Markdown/text, max 16MB), Text (inline, max 1,048,576 chars).
Python
knowledge = requests.post(
f"{base_url}/v2/KnowledgeBases/{kb_id}/Knowledge",
auth=auth,
json={
"name": "Product Documentation",
"description": "Public product docs",
"source": {"type": "Web", "url": "https://docs.example.com", "crawlDepth": 3}
}
).json()
knowledge_id = knowledge["id"]
Node.js
const knowledge = await fetch(`${baseUrl}/v2/KnowledgeBases/${kbId}/Knowledge`, {
method: "POST",
headers,
body: JSON.stringify({
name: "Product Documentation",
description: "Public product docs",
source: { type: "Web", url: "https://docs.example.com", crawlDepth: 3 },
}),
}).then(r => r.json());
const knowledgeId = knowledge.id;
Step 3 — Wait for processing
Sources are processed asynchronously. Poll until status is COMPLETED.
Python
while True:
k = requests.get(
f"{base_url}/v2/KnowledgeBases/{kb_id}/Knowledge/{knowledge_id}", auth=auth
).json()
if k["status"] == "COMPLETED":
break
if k["status"] == "FAILED":
raise Exception(f"Processing failed: {k}")
time.sleep(3)
Node.js
while (true) {
const k = await fetch(
`${baseUrl}/v2/KnowledgeBases/${kbId}/Knowledge/${knowledgeId}`,
{ headers: { "Authorization": authHeader } }
).then(r => r.json());
if (k.status === "COMPLETED") break;
if (k.status === "FAILED") throw new Error(JSON.stringify(k));
await new Promise(r => setTimeout(r, 3000));
}
Statuses: SCHEDULED → QUEUED → PROCESSING → COMPLETED / FAILED
Step 4 — Search and inject into LLM prompt
Python
results = requests.post(
f"{base_url}/v2/KnowledgeBases/{kb_id}/Search",
auth=auth,
json={"query": "How do I reset my password?", "top": 5}
).json()
chunks = "\n\n".join(c["content"] for c in results["chunks"])
system_prompt = f"""You are a helpful support agent.
Relevant knowledge:
{chunks}
Answer using only the above content."""
Node.js
const results = await fetch(`${baseUrl}/v2/KnowledgeBases/${kbId}/Search`, {
method: "POST",
headers,
body: JSON.stringify({ query: "How do I reset my password?", top: 5 }),
}).then(r => r.json());
const chunks = results.chunks.map(c => c.content).join("\n\n");
const systemPrompt = `You are a helpful support agent.\n\nRelevant knowledge:\n${chunks}`;

File Upload (PDF/CSV/Markdown)
File sources return a presigned URL. Upload the file there — do not include auth headers.
Python
knowledge = requests.post(
f"{base_url}/v2/KnowledgeBases/{kb_id}/Knowledge",
auth=auth,
json={"name": "Handbook", "description": "Employee handbook", "source": {"type": "File"}}
).json()
upload_url = knowledge["source"]["importUrl"]
with open("handbook.pdf", "rb") as f:
requests.put(upload_url, data=f, headers={"Content-Type": "application/pdf"})
Node.js
const knowledge = await fetch(`${baseUrl}/v2/KnowledgeBases/${kbId}/Knowledge`, {
method: "POST",
headers,
body: JSON.stringify({ name: "Handbook", description: "Employee handbook", source: { type: "File" } }),
}).then(r => r.json());
const file = await fs.promises.readFile("handbook.pdf");
await fetch(knowledge.source.importUrl, {
method: "PUT",
headers: { "Content-Type": "application/pdf" },
body: file,
});
Filter Search to Specific Sources
When your Knowledge Base has multiple sources, target search to specific ones:
Python
results = requests.post(
f"{base_url}/v2/KnowledgeBases/{kb_id}/Search",
auth=auth,
json={"query": "cancellation policy", "top": 5, "knowledgeIds": [policy_source_id]}
).json()
for chunk in results["chunks"]:
print(f"[{chunk['score']:.3f}] {chunk['content'][:100]}")
Node.js
const results = await fetch(`${baseUrl}/v2/KnowledgeBases/${kbId}/Search`, {
method: "POST",
headers,
body: JSON.stringify({ query: "cancellation policy", top: 5, knowledgeIds: [policySourceId] }),
}).then(r => r.json());
for (const chunk of results.chunks) {
console.log(`[${chunk.score.toFixed(3)}] ${chunk.content.slice(0, 100)}`);
}
Omit knowledgeIds to search across all sources. Max 100 IDs per request.
Refresh a Web Source
Re-crawl without changing config. Set crawlPeriod for automatic recrawling.
Python
requests.patch(
f"{base_url}/v2/KnowledgeBases/{kb_id}/Knowledge/{knowledge_id}?refresh=true",
auth=auth,
json={"name": "Product Documentation"}
)
requests.patch(
f"{base_url}/v2/KnowledgeBases/{kb_id}/Knowledge/{knowledge_id}",
auth=auth,
json={"name": "Product Documentation", "source": {"type": "Web", "crawlPeriod": "WEEKLY"}}
)
Node.js
await fetch(`${baseUrl}/v2/KnowledgeBases/${kbId}/Knowledge/${knowledgeId}?refresh=true`, {
method: "PATCH",
headers,
body: JSON.stringify({ name: "Product Documentation" }),
});
await fetch(`${baseUrl}/v2/KnowledgeBases/${kbId}/Knowledge/${knowledgeId}`, {
method: "PATCH",
headers,
body: JSON.stringify({ name: "Product Documentation", source: { type: "Web", crawlPeriod: "WEEKLY" } }),
});
Crawl period options: WEEKLY | BIWEEKLY | MONTHLY | NEVER
Inspect Chunks
Audit what was indexed from a source:
Python
chunks = requests.get(
f"{base_url}/v2/KnowledgeBases/{kb_id}/Knowledge/{knowledge_id}/Chunks",
auth=auth,
params={"pageSize": 50}
).json()
for chunk in chunks["chunks"]:
print(f"[{chunk['metadata']['sourceType']}] {chunk['content'][:100]}")
Node.js
const chunks = await fetch(
`${baseUrl}/v2/KnowledgeBases/${kbId}/Knowledge/${knowledgeId}/Chunks?pageSize=50`,
{ headers: { "Authorization": authHeader } }
).then(r => r.json());
for (const chunk of chunks.chunks) {
console.log(`[${chunk.metadata.sourceType}] ${chunk.content.slice(0, 100)}`);
}
Paginate with pageToken from chunks.meta.nextToken.
CANNOT
- Cannot exceed 5 Knowledge Bases per account
- Cannot exceed 10 knowledge sources per Knowledge Base
- Cannot add sources before Knowledge Base is active — poll
statusUrluntilCOMPLETED - Cannot use v1 endpoints — all routes use
/v2/prefix onknowledge.twilio.com - Cannot include auth header when uploading to presigned URL —
importUrlis already signed - Cannot search before source processing completes — poll source status first
- Cannot exceed 16 MiB (16,777,216 bytes) per file upload
- Cannot exceed 1,048,576 characters (~1MB) per text source pushed via API
- Cannot exceed 2048 characters in a search query
- Cannot exceed 2048 characters in a web source URL
- Cannot retrieve more than 20 search results per query (
topmax is 20) - Cannot exceed 100
knowledgeIdsin a search filter - Cannot set crawl depth beyond 1–10 levels for web sources
- Cannot use custom crawl schedules — locked to fixed intervals:
WEEKLY,BIWEEKLY,MONTHLY, orNEVER - Cannot use spaces or underscores in
displayName— alphanumeric and hyphens only - Cannot use
namelonger than 30 characters for knowledge sources - Cannot modify immutable fields (
id,type,status,url,createdAt,updatedAt) via PATCH - Cannot use Knowledge for per-customer context — use
twilio-conversation-memoryfor that
